Output e578d364dc04c17687b691b82510f27233d989f6b76970d1b51df767650b4423:0

value
176139137
script pubkey
OP_0 OP_PUSHBYTES_20 15f4d7d20afeb4a395f104ae80065ba56b4091ce
address
ltc1qzh6d05s2l6628903qjhgqpjm5445pyww76zu7g
transaction
e578d364dc04c17687b691b82510f27233d989f6b76970d1b51df767650b4423
spent
true